Hello Everyone,

The Saint Isidore society is looking for cuttings or divisions of interesting plants for their urban farm. Any perennial vegetable, herb, or fruit bush would be great.

We are especially looking for asparagus, strawberries, Gogi berry, shrubby nitrogen fixers (goumi, buckthorn, Siberian pea shrub,) non-conventional tubers, (Groundnut, yam, Jerusalem artichoke, Chinese artichoke) fruit canes, and any perennial vegetables.

Your spreading mint or comfrey might need some thinning out!
